One of the reasons I like to attend Picnic is to find out how research is combined with design and artistic practice. Another reason is that many of the events seem to allow for visual answers, proposals or scenarios.
Of course my picnic report will be related to my work for Imaginary Property. I will be experimenting with what the digital networked image could look like and through this interface, show its workings.
It is the current transformation of digital (networked) images that intrigue me, turning into owned objects, containers of data while at the same time, identifiers of (property) relations within a network.
